Effective 2025, California attorneys are required to take at least one hour of education addressing civility in the legal profession.
Please join our distinguished and experienced panel as they discuss recent efforts to increase civility within the profession, how courts have handled recent instances of purported lapses in lawyer civility, what civility and professionalism is (and is not), and how to conduct oneself civilly while still being a zealous advocate.
